Insanely bullish for domestic Rare Earth and Critical Mineral companies. The U.S. simply does not have the mineral processing, refining, or magnet manufacturing capacity to support this level of defense production today. $MP $UAMY $UUUU $USAR $AREC $NB If weapons manufacturers are truly ramping output several-fold to replenish depleted stockpiles, it exposes a major structural problem: the supply chain behind those weapons is still heavily dependent on China. Precision munitions, missile guidance systems, radars, and electric motors all rely on rare earth magnets and specialized critical minerals that the U.S. largely does not process domestically. We’re entering a new level of urgency. Quadrupling weapons production isn’t just about factories assembling missiles… it means scaling the entire upstream mineral supply chain that feeds them. Without domestic processing, refining, and recycling capacity, the U.S. cannot sustain this level of defense manufacturing long-term. That’s exactly why the companies building those capabilities at home are becoming increasingly critical to national security.

$MP Q4 & FY 2025 highlights: • NdPr production: 718 MT in Q4 | record 2,599 MT in 2025 ( 101% YoY) • Exited Q4 at an annualized NdPr production run rate of ~4,000 MT • REO in concentrate production: 12,080 MT in Q4 | record 50,692 MT in 2025 ( 12% YoY) • First NdFeB magnets produced on commercial equipment at Independence • Q4 Net income $9.4M | Adjusted EBITDA $39.2M • Return to profitability achieved in Q4 • Both mined and refined rare earth production achieved all‑time U.S. highs • $200M incentive awarded for new 10X magnetics facility in Northlake • Significant NdPr oxide offtake signed with new strategic OEM We’re in the midst of a rapid and exciting transformation.
